The Farragut Admirals's road trip will continue as they head out to face the Jefferson County Patriots at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Both come into the match b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
If Farragut beats Jefferson County with 28 points on Friday, it's going to be the team's new lucky number: they've won their past two games with that exact score. Farragut strolled past Oak Ridge with points to spare on Friday, taking the game 28-13. The Admirals pushed the score to 28-7 by the end of the third, a deficit the Wildcats cut but never quite recovered from.
Meanwhile, Jefferson County waltzed into their matchup on Friday with two straight wins... but they left with three. They enjoyed a cozy 48-34 win over the Wolves. The Patriots' offense stepped up their game for this one, as that was the most points they've scored all season.
Farragut's victory bumped their record up to 2-5. As for Jefferson County, they now have a winning record of 4-3.
Farragut lost to Jefferson County on the road by a decisive 31-14 margin when the teams last played back in October of 2023. Thankfully for Farragut, Omarian Mills (who rushed for 175 yards and two touchdowns) won't be suiting up this time. Will that be enough to change the final result? There's only one way to find out.
